Camp Arcadia in Michigan will host a men's retreat weekend with Chad Bird in October 2020. The theme is God's Extraordinary Grace for Ordinary Men. Chad will explore how reading the biblical story is to read of the God whose extraordinary grace pursues ordinary people who struggled with personal failures, family problems, loneliness, and a long list of other weakness and challenges. Their stories are still our stories today. And their God is still our God. The sessions will go deep into these biblical narratives to better understand who we are, who our Savior is, and how the Old Testament continues to testify to the Lord of mercy.

Chad Bird is a Scholar in Residence at 1517, where he brings his deep knowledge of Scripture and theology to readers, listeners, and audiences around the world. He holds master’s degrees from Concordia Theological Seminary and Hebrew Union College. A prolific author, Chad has written numerous books, including Night Driving, The Christ Key, Unveiling Mercy, Hitchhiking with Prophets, and, most recently, Untamed Prayers (1517 Publishing). He is also the co-host of the popular podcast 40 Minutes in the Old Testament. A highly sought-after speaker and teacher, Chad combines theological insight with a pastor’s heart. A lifelong Texan and avid runner, he and his wife, Stacey, enjoy traveling together and spending time with their grandchildren whenever they can.
